From the Rockies to the Blue Ridge Mountains: Outlaw Light Continues 2025 Growth with Virginia Distribution Expansion

Beloved light beer brand saddles up for statewide expansion through key distribution partner

DENVER (June 3, 2025) — Outlaw Light Beer, the #1 fastest-growing light domestic beer in the U.S., continues its exponential growth, announcing a new distribution partnership covering The Old Dominion State. Outlaw Light is now available via Specialty Beverage, expanding its footprint and ensuring statewide access. Virginians from the shores of Virginia Beach to the Appalachian Mountains can now enjoy this smooth, easy-drinking light beer.

Brewed in the heart of Colorado by Tivoli Brewing Co., Outlaw Light Beer embodies the proud heritage and steadfast spirit that defines Virginia. With its crisp, refreshing taste, just 105 calories per serving and a smooth 4.2% ABV, this light beer is crafted to deliver exceptional flavor with unbeatable quality and affordability. A can of Outlaw is the perfect companion for those who live life their own authentic way — whether at a crab boil by the bay or picking guitars around a campfire.

“From the start, we set out to grow fast, and Virginia has always been a perfect fit for Outlaw Light,” said Ari Opsahl, CEO of Tivoli Brewing Co. “This launch is a big milestone for us — Virginia’s spirit of freedom, adventure and good times aligns with exactly what our brand stands for. Thanks to our partnership with Specialty Beverage, more Virginians can enjoy the fresh, satisfying taste of Outlaw. But this is more than just a beer — it’s a tribute to tradition, resilience and the values that define Virginia.”

That spirit is echoed by some of country music’s biggest names. Chart-topping artists Koe Wetzel and HARDY aren’t just fans of Outlaw Light; they’re investors, bringing their passion and influence to help fuel the brand’s momentum.

“We are delighted to partner with Outlaw Light, an exciting addition to our portfolio at Specialty Beverage,” said Chuck Matthews, Brand Manager at Specialty Beverage. “Outlaw Light aligns with our commitment to offer the Virginia market new, diverse and exceptional beverage options. The crisp flavor and light clean finish of Outlaw Light delivers both outstanding quality and value. Outlaw also brings a fun and easy-going spirit to the beer category that shines through in their marketing.” 

Beer lovers can stock up on Outlaw Light at their favorite retailers, bars and restaurants across the state. Stay tuned for more updates and keep an eye out for special Outlaw Light events, activations and exclusive collaborations tied to Koe Wetzel’s and HARDY’s upcoming tours. As the official beer of the 2025 Outlaw Music Festival Tour, Outlaw Light will also be front and center when the tour rolls through Virginia on July 29.

ABOUT OUTLAW LIGHT BEER

Brewed by Tivoli Brewing Company, Outlaw Light Beer represents a legacy of resilience, innovation and

craftsmanship. With roots dating back to 1859, Tivoli has endured Prohibition and natural disasters, emerging stronger each time to create exceptional beers. Outlaw embodies this spirit with its crisp, easy-drinking and refreshing profile, designed for those who appreciate hard work and good times. More resilient than the average beer company and more fun, Outlaw is a celebration of dreamers and doers, crafted with pride for everyone’s enjoyment.
